Nation

A Florida woman found herself the victim of police brutality on July 15, and was unsure if she would receive justice — until now. Recently released surveillance video show Kelli Wilson, who is Black, being attacked by two White police officers at a Jacksonville, Florida gas station where she went to film the arrest of […]